Python 3.10.6嵌入式库:提升开发效率与应用多样性

0 下载量 35 浏览量 更新于2024-11-23 收藏 7.26MB ZIP 举报
资源摘要信息:"python-3.10.6-embed-win32.zip" 知识点: 1. Python语言及版本:文件标题中提到的“python-3.10.6-embed-win32.zip”指的是Python编程语言的3.10.6版本的嵌入式安装包,适用于32位Windows操作系统。Python是一种高级、解释型、通用编程语言,其设计哲学强调代码的可读性和简洁的语法(尤其是使用空格缩进划分代码块,而不是使用大括号或关键字)。其版本号3.10.6表明这是Python官方发布的迭代中的一个修订版本,该版本号会伴随着性能改进、错误修复以及新的特性。 2. Python库的作用与重要性:描述中详细介绍了Python库的概念和作用。Python库是一组预先编写的代码模块,它们提供了很多常用功能,让开发者能够在不同的编程任务中复用,无需从零开始编写代码。这些库通常会涵盖数学运算、文件操作、数据分析、网络编程等各个领域。Python库的丰富性是Python语言流行的重要原因之一,因为库的存在降低了开发难度,提高了开发效率,并且使得Python能够适用于多种不同场景的开发工作,例如数据科学、Web开发等。 3. 第三方库的贡献:描述中还强调了第三方库对Python生态的贡献。第三方库如NumPy、Pandas、Requests、Matplotlib和Seaborn等都是由Python社区开发的库,它们针对特定领域的应用提供了额外的功能和工具。例如,NumPy擅长进行大规模的数值计算,Pandas在数据分析领域使用广泛,特别是处理表格数据的能力,Matplotlib和Seaborn在数据可视化领域为数据科学家和分析师提供强大的图形和图表生成功能。 4. Python的易用性:描述中提到Python库为初学者提供快速入门的途径,同时也为经验丰富的开发者提供强大的工具。这反映出Python语言的易用性,其广泛的库和框架使得不同层次的开发者都能利用Python高效率、高质量地完成任务。 5. 嵌入式安装包的特点:文件名中带有“embed”字样,表示这是一个嵌入式安装包。嵌入式安装包通常包含了Python解释器和一些核心库文件,但不包括标准库全部组件,是为了方便开发者将Python嵌入到其他应用程序中使用。这种安装包对于希望在应用中集成Python解释器的开发人员来说非常有用。 6. 压缩包文件名称列表解析:从给出的文件名称列表来看,压缩包内包含了多种文件,例如: - python.exe:Python解释器的可执行文件,用于运行Python脚本。 - python310.dll:对应的动态链接库文件,使得Python可以在Windows平台上运行。 - vcruntime140.dll和其它相关的.dll文件(如libcrypto-1_1.dll、libssl-1_1.dll、libffi-7.dll):这些是运行时库文件,是程序运行所必需的动态链接库。 - python310._pth:该文件通常用于Python的模块搜索路径配置。 - python.cat:这是一个Windows平台上的Cat文件,用于安装程序的元数据,如版本号、描述等。 - python3.dll:包含Python解释器运行所需的基础库文件。 综上所述,文件信息详细介绍了Python的一个嵌入式安装包,强调了Python库对于简化编程任务的重要性,并且指出了Python丰富的第三方库为该语言的应用拓展提供了巨大支持。同时,通过文件名称列表,我们了解到嵌入式安装包中包含的主要文件,它们在Python程序运行中各自扮演的角色。